How they compare
New Zealand currently reports 1 Cases against 0 Cases in Northern Mariana Islands, a difference of 1 Cases.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 17 shared years of data; in 1989 it was Northern Mariana Islands ahead.
New Zealand ranks 143rd and Northern Mariana Islands ranks 146th of 210 countries.
Across the 5 decades both report, New Zealand averaged higher in 4 and Northern Mariana Islands in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| New Zealand | Northern Mariana Islands |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1980s | 0 Cases | 1 Cases | 1 Cases | Northern Mariana Islands |
| 1990s | 562.25 Cases | 36.5 Cases | 525.75 Cases | New Zealand |
| 2000s | 67.83 Cases | 0 Cases | 67.83 Cases | New Zealand |
| 2010s | 573.4 Cases | 0 Cases | 573.4 Cases | New Zealand |
| 2020s | 1 Cases | 0 Cases | 1 Cases | New Zealand |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
